Abu Dhabi – President His Highness Sheikh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an has formally honoured individuals and organisations for their exceptional contributions to the Life Endowment campaign, a nationwide initiative aimed at strengthening the UAE’s healthcare system through sustainable giving.
The recognition ceremony, held at Qasr Al Bahr, celebrated donors whose generosity has bolstered the country’s capacity to support patients with chronic illnesses, people of determination, and vulnerable members of society. Sheikh Mohamed praised the contributors, highlighting their role in advancing Abu Dhabi’s healthcare sector while reinforcing national development priorities.
The Life Endowment campaign is rooted in the UAE’s long-standing culture of compassion and philanthropy, reflecting the vision of the late Sheikh Zayed bin Sultan Al Nahyan. Through this initiative, charitable contributions are strategically invested, generating long-term returns to support medical care and community welfare.
During the event, contributors from public, private, and non-profit sectors were acknowledged for their financial and in-kind support. Their efforts have expanded the campaign’s reach, strengthened institutional frameworks, and enhanced management systems, ensuring that the initiative continues to provide sustainable benefits to the community.
Senior representatives of Awqaf Abu Dhabi, the authority responsible for managing endowments and charitable funds, were also honoured for their leadership in executing the campaign and promoting a culture of structured giving across the UAE.
The ceremony was attended by prominent members of the Abu Dhabi leadership, including H.H. Sheikh Theyab bin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an, H.H. Sheikh Hamdan bin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an, and H.H. Sheikh Zayed bin Mohamed bin Zayed Al Nahyan, alongside other senior officials and dignitaries.
The Life Endowment campaign continues to serve as a model for sustainable charitable initiatives, translating the UAE’s commitment to generosity and social responsibility into tangible benefits for its communities, while ensuring long-term resilience and inclusivity in healthcare services.
